We report on vertically stacked horizontal Si NanoWires (NW) /»-MOSFETs fabricated with a replacement metal gate (RMG) process. For the first time, stacked-NWs transistors are integrated with inner spacers and SiGe source-drain (S/D) stressors. Recessed and epitaxially re-grown SiGe(B) S/D junctions are shown to be efficient to inject strain into Si/-channels. The Precession Electron Diffraction (PED)...
We report in this paper the fabrirication and the characterirization of FDSOI pMOSFETs with metallic source and drain exhibiting the best performance obtained so far on metallic source/drain devices, with Ion=345 nA/mum and Ioff=30 nA/mum at -1 V for a 50 nm gate length device. These results have been achieved thanks to a careful optimization of the source/drain to channel contacts, which can allow...
